EFF: EFF on Malusi Gigaba and MTBPS

The EFF has rejected to sit and legitimise the Medium Budget Policy Statement as delivered by Malusi Gigaba. We did this because Gigaba is the central player in the implementation of State Capture.

It is Gigaba who illegally naturalised the Guptas as citizens of South Africa when he was Minister of Home Affairs. He is the one that handed over SAA, Eskom, and Denel for corrupt Gupta capture when he was Minister of Public Enterprises. He also attempted to compromise ACSA and SAFCOL  in the same manner.

He has now been put directly in charge of Treasury and has begun processes to redirect state funds into the Gupta state capture project. Here, Gigaba is now in the process of defrauding PIC which manages pension funds of public sector workers.

It cannot be business as usual and the EFF will not participate in the hypocritical parliamentary process which seeks to create an impression that all is normal. We reject this to appeal to all freedom loving South Africans to reject our country from corrupt leaders who use parliament to legitimise their crime.
